原文链接:https://blog.reohou.com/how-to-export-ipa-from-archive-using-xcodebuild/
XCODEBUILD ARCHIVE 时卡住
在调用上面的 xcodebuild archive 命令时卡住,
![xcodebuild archive 卡住](https://blog.reohou.com/wp-content/uploads/2014/10/xcodebuild-archive-problem-1024x81.png)
xcodebuild archive 卡住
可能是由于 scheme 文件不存在造成的。
一般只将 Xcode 项目文件中的 project.pbxproj 文件加入到版本控制,而忽略和用户相关的 scheme 文件。Xcode 会自动生成 scheme 文件,但是 xcodebuild 工具不会,在执行 archive 的时候会卡死。
![用户相关的 scheme](https://blog.reohou.com/wp-content/uploads/2014/10/user-related-schemes.png)
为了将 scheme 文件加入版本控制,需要将 scheme 改为共享类型。
![管理 scheme](https://blog.reohou.com/wp-content/uploads/2014/10/manage-schemes.png)
管理 scheme
![共享 scheme](https://blog.reohou.com/wp-content/uploads/2014/10/make-scheme-shared.png)
![共享的 scheme](https://blog.reohou.com/wp-content/uploads/2014/10/shared-scheme.png)
共享的 scheme
网友评论